Output 285388a4a0e1e4d984b67e597c8283898a75babe0b33a2d6718640b23c343339:4

value
62759047
script pubkey
OP_HASH160 OP_PUSHBYTES_20 03e152079d5100522d3d73cc15707ad195643352 OP_EQUAL
address
M8FgBYUfpVpUVnLvTwTSDx5KhkcwTKPbC2
transaction
285388a4a0e1e4d984b67e597c8283898a75babe0b33a2d6718640b23c343339
spent
true